1

Bring the brisket to room temperature (covered in a dish).

2

Preheat your oven to 140°C. (If you have a smoker, set it to 140°C or 230°F.)

3

Place the smoked paprika, chipotle powder, salt, allspice, and pepper in bowl and mix well. Sprinkle all over the brisket and massage into the meat.

4

Place the brisket on a wire rack over a large tray and put it into the oven or smoker for 4 hours. Then remove and wrap the brisket tightly with a layer of baking paper and then a layer of aluminium foil. Return it to the oven for another 4 hours.

5

Remove the brisket from the oven and let it rest for at least an hour before slicing.
